python group by 后数据 在加入to_html后 不能显示第一列

img

图中左边是group by 求出数据,放入html 出邮件,发现第一列不能显示出来

如要显示出日期,可先将Monthly索引列变为正常列,然后再输出显示。示例如下:

import pandas as pd 
df =pd.DataFrame({'a':[10,20,30],'b':[100,200,300]},index=['2021-01','2021-02','2021-03'])
df=df.reset_index()
print(df)

如有帮助,请采纳。点击我回答右上角【采纳】按钮。

谢谢你 不过试了下不过输出来时乱的 没有根据index 排序

df =pd.DataFrame({'a':[hsum],'b':[Rsum]},index=['Monthly'])

img

你这个是pandas吗